【问题标题】:A drop down menu box gets behind a Bootstrap navbar and input group下拉菜单框位于 Bootstrap 导航栏和输入组后面
【发布时间】:2014-08-15 17:16:22
【问题描述】:

我目前正在从事的项目存在一些定位问题。我正在尝试制作一个悬停下拉子菜单框,但它只是落在 落后 主导航栏和搜索表单(此外,如果我只是在我的 HTML 中的任何位置放置一个宽 div (只是为了实验),它仍然显示在提到的元素后面)。这真的很奇怪,因为我只是使用标准的 Bootstrap 3 库并且没有明确更改/覆盖任何东西。有没有人遇到过这个问题,有什么解决方案? 不幸的是,由于我的个人资料声誉不佳,我无法在此处发布任何图片,因此您可以在下面找到带有实际屏幕截图的 Dropbox 链接。 提前非常感谢!

https://dl.dropboxusercontent.com/u/28664459/Screen%20Shot%202014-08-15%20at%2010.57.55%20AM.png

【问题讨论】:

    标签: html css twitter-bootstrap-3 position navbar


    【解决方案1】:

    这听起来像是 Z 索引的问题,这就是元素堆叠在一起的方式,就像一堆纸。

    如果您添加了一个索引值但它不起作用,请检查该元素是否设置了一个类似 relative 的位置值,并检查是否有问题的元素没有像 9999 这样愚蠢的高 z-index。

    有关更多信息,您可以通过以下链接阅读:

    【讨论】:

    • 感谢您的帮助! CSS-Tricks 上提供的链接非常酷且很有帮助(经过这么多小时的搜索,我无法弄清楚我怎么会错过它们)。
    猜你喜欢
    • 2017-07-01
    • 2013-07-28
    • 2014-03-29
    • 1970-01-01
    • 1970-01-01
    • 2018-08-09
    • 2020-03-25
    • 2017-10-07
    相关资源
    最近更新 更多